public void AddLabel(DbAttribute att, int gridRow, int gridColumn, bool isItalic = false, Grid parent = null) { Label element = new Label { Content = att.DisplayName, VerticalAlignment = VerticalAlignment.Center }; ToolTipsBuilder.SetToolTip(att, element); if (isItalic) { element.FontStyle = FontStyles.Italic; } element.SetValue(Grid.RowProperty, gridRow); element.SetValue(Grid.ColumnProperty, gridColumn); _deployControls.Add(new Tuple <FrameworkElement, FrameworkElement>(element, parent)); }
public void AddLabel(DbAttribute att, int gridRow, int gridColumn, bool isItalic = false, Grid parent = null) { Label element = new Label { Content = att.DisplayName, VerticalAlignment = VerticalAlignment.Center }; ToolTipsBuilder.SetToolTip(att, element); AddLabelContextMenu(element, att); if (isItalic) { element.FontStyle = FontStyles.Italic; } element.SetValue(Grid.RowProperty, gridRow); element.SetValue(Grid.ColumnProperty, gridColumn); element.SetValue(TextBlock.ForegroundProperty, Application.Current.Resources["TextForeground"] as Brush); _deployControls.Add(new Utilities.Extension.Tuple <FrameworkElement, FrameworkElement>(element, parent)); }